The Kestrel Weather and Wind Meter 3500 Delta T Meter is designed specifically for agricultural professionals and provides Delta T readings. Delta T is the spread between the wet bulb temperature and the dry bulb temperature, and it offers a quick guide to determining acceptable spraying conditions.

The Davis Weather Station Temperature Sensor measures temperature of air, soil or water. Add up to four probes to a single Leaf & Soil Moisture/Temperature Station.
The Davis Weather Station Soil Moisture Sensor uses electrical resistance to measure the moisture level of the soil. Simply bury at the desired depth, then monitor moisture levels throughout the season.
The Davis Weather Station Leaf Wetness Sensor is used to monitor the level of surface moisture on foliage, with range from 0 (completely dry) to 15 (saturated).
The Davis Weather Station Solar Radiation Sensor measures solar radiation and is required (along with an anemometer and a temperature/humidity sensor) if you wish to monitor evapotranspiration.
The Davis Weather Station Wireless Leaf and Soil Moisture / Temperature Station includes transmitter and battery inside weather-resistant shelter. To view the data, add a wireless Vantage Pro2 console/receiver, Weather Envoy, wireless Vantage Connect or WeatherLink.
The Davis Weather Station Wireless Repeater can be used for longer distances or to improve reception in troublesome areas. Transmitting and receiving range for each repeater is up to 300m outdoors, line of sight; typical range through walls under most conditions is 60 to 120m.
The Davis Weather Station Wireless Long-Range Repeater can extend the range up to 3.2km for those who wish to send weather data much farther than 300m.
The Davis UV Sensor allows you to display UV index, dose rate, and daily and accumulated dose. Measures the sunburning portion of the UV spectrum. Multi-layer filter provides a spectral response that closely matches the Erythema Action Spectrum.
